About Workplace Assessment Using Direct and Indirect Methods Assessor Award PDA (SCQF level 8), Other UG Award - at City of Glasgow College
The Assessor Qualification is designed for staff whose duties include workplace assessment of vocational qualifications. You must undertake the unit L&D9DI (Assess Workplace Competence Using Direct and Indirect Methods) as part of the Level 3 or 4 Learning and Development award, or as a stand-alone qualification.
SQA Learning & Development Unit 9DI (previously A1) - Assessing Workplace Competencies Using Direct and Indirect Methods. This course proves your ability to assess a candidate to the standards of the SQA and is an essential qualification for those wishing to assess within their own organisation, or on a freelance basis. This course is suitable for those who are experienced practitioners within their field and are "operationally competent to the standard described in the units they are assessing, based on current professional practice".
The L&D9D1 Award enables you to assess what SVQ candidates can do and what they know and understand about the job they are doing.
